AThe verdict

A long haul by sea where your work pass leads the move.

Household moves from the United Kingdom to Singapore travel by sea. Containers leave Southampton or Felixstowe and sail several weeks east to the Port of Singapore, one of the busiest in the world, before clearing customs and going on to your address. Air freight covers the essentials, but the long distance makes the container the only sensible way to move a home.

The defining feature of this corridor is the work pass. There is no open migration route to Singapore. Most people arrive on an Employment Pass or another work pass sponsored by an employer, and your pass governs your stay, your housing options, and your ability to bring family. Sort the pass first and the shipment slots in behind it.

Prices below are in pounds and indicative for 2026. Singapore uses the Singapore dollar, and a great deal of housing is rented furnished or part furnished, so think hard about what is worth shipping across the planet versus replacing locally. Budget too for goods and services tax on imports.

BThe real number

What it costs in 2026, by home size and method.

For a long ocean haul the figure is driven by volume and whether you fill a container or share one. The ranges below are indicative for 2026 in pounds, door to door.

Home sizeShared containerFull container
Studio or 1 bedroom£2,000 to 4,000£4,000 to 7,000
2 to 3 bedrooms£4,000 to 7,500£7,500 to 13,000
4 plus bedrooms£8,000 to 14,000£13,000 to 21,000

Indicative 2026 ranges in pounds, door to door by sea. Volume, season, and access at both ends move the figure. Because much Singapore housing comes furnished, a part move can cut the bill sharply.

CThe timeline

A realistic schedule for this route.

Working back from your arrival in Singapore, here is a realistic schedule for a long ocean move.

14 plus weeks out

Confirm your work pass

Lock down your Employment Pass or other work pass through your employer, because your pass governs your stay, your housing, and your family. Nothing else should start until the pass is on track.

11 weeks out

Get surveys and quotes

Have movers do in home or video surveys for an accurate volume and a binding price. Compare a shared container against a full container for your size and timing, and decide what to leave behind.

7 weeks out

Build a controlled item safe inventory

Prepare a valued inventory and check items against Singapore's controlled and prohibited lists, because Singapore is strict and penalties are real.

Moving week

Pack and load the container

The crew packs and loads for the long ocean leg. Confirm the sailing and keep your passport and pass approval ready for clearance.

Arrival in Singapore

Clear customs and settle in

Your agent clears the container and accounts for any goods and services tax, you take delivery, then you complete your pass formalities, tenancy, and utilities.

DCustoms and import

Clearing your goods into Singapore.

Singapore is a free port with low duties on most goods, but it does apply goods and services tax on imports, and that is the cost most movers overlook. Used household goods and personal effects can qualify for relief from goods and services tax when imported by a person taking up residence, subject to conditions on prior ownership and use and on the timing of the move, so the relief is real but it is not automatic.

Your shipping agent files the import declaration through Singapore Customs, with a detailed valued inventory, your passport, and your in principle approval or issued work pass. Singapore runs an efficient but rigorous clearance, and an accurate list that matches the container is what keeps it fast. Note serial numbers for electronics and be precise about quantities of any sensitive items.

Controlled and prohibited goods are taken very seriously. Chewing gum for sale, certain medicines and controlled drugs, weapons and replica weapons, obscene material, and some foods and plants are restricted or banned, and penalties can be severe. Alcohol and tobacco carry duty and tight allowances and are best kept out of a household shipment. Importing a vehicle is heavily taxed and rarely worthwhile. When in doubt, ask your agent before packing.

EVisa and residency

The routes in for this corridor.

There is no general migration route to Singapore. Most movers arrive on an employer sponsored work pass, with the type set by salary and role, and family passes flowing from the pass holder.

Employment PassProfessionals

The main route for managers, executives, and professionals meeting the salary threshold, sponsored by a Singapore employer. It is the pass most British movers on this corridor hold.

S PassMid skilled

For mid skilled staff meeting a lower salary threshold, subject to employer quotas and levies. A route for roles that sit below the Employment Pass criteria.

Personalised Employment PassHigh earners

A more flexible pass for high earning professionals that is not tied to a single employer, letting the holder change jobs within its validity, subject to strict eligibility.

Dependant and family passesFamily

Eligible pass holders above a salary threshold can bring a spouse and children on a Dependant's Pass, so the family follows the main pass holder's status.

FFirst weeks on arrival

Your first weeks in Singapore.

Singapore is efficient once your pass is issued. Get these moving early and daily life falls into place.

  • 1
    Complete your pass and get your FIN. Finish the formalities so your work pass is issued and you receive your Foreign Identification Number, the FIN that identifies you for official and online services.
  • 2
    Register your address and tenancy. Sign your lease and keep the tenancy agreement, which you will need for utilities and for sponsoring family. Much Singapore housing comes furnished or part furnished.
  • 3
    Set up utilities and connectivity. Open a utilities account, for example with SP Group, and arrange broadband and a mobile plan, all of which lean on your pass and tenancy.
  • 4
    Open a bank account. A local account needs your pass and proof of address and makes salary, rent, and bills simple. Banks in Singapore set up quickly once your pass is in hand.
  • 5
    Sort health cover and transport. Arrange health insurance, often through your employer, and get familiar with the public transport network and the EZ Link or SimplyGo system, since car ownership is very expensive here.

Check the trade affiliation. Membership of FIDI or IAM is the clearest signal a mover is financially screened and bound to industry standards for international household goods. For this route, ask whether the mover runs United Kingdom to Singapore shipments regularly and knows Singapore's controlled item rules and goods and services tax relief, because an agent who clears Singapore cleanly saves you delay and penalties.

Insist on a binding pre move survey. A real video or in home survey of your volume is the only honest basis for a price. A quote given without one is a guess that tends to grow on moving day.

Compare like for like. Read what each quote includes: packing, materials, customs clearance, destination delivery, stair or long carry charges, and insurance. The cheapest headline number is rarely the cheapest move.

Understand the insurance terms. Ask whether cover is full replacement value or depreciated, what the excess is, and how claims are handled. Read the valuation clause before you sign.

Read recent reviews for this corridor. A mover can be excellent locally and weak on international shipments. Look for verified reviews that mention the actual United Kingdom to Singapore route and the customs experience.

?Common questions

Questions people ask about this move.

How much does it cost to move from the United Kingdom to Singapore?

For a two to three bedroom home by sea, plan on roughly 4,000 to 13,000 pounds door to door in 2026, depending on volume and whether you share a container or fill one. Because much Singapore housing is furnished, shipping less can cut the bill. These are indicative ranges, not a quote.

How long does shipping take from the United Kingdom to Singapore?

Expect about four to seven weeks door to door by sea. A full container is at the faster end, while a shared container is slower because your goods wait for consolidation at each end, plus customs clearance in Singapore.

Do I pay tax on my household goods moving to Singapore?

Singapore charges goods and services tax on imports, but used household goods and personal effects can qualify for relief when you take up residence, subject to ownership, use, and timing conditions. It is not automatic, so verify the current rules with Singapore Customs and your agent before you ship.

What items are restricted when moving to Singapore?

Chewing gum for sale, controlled drugs and some medicines, weapons and replicas, obscene material, and certain foods and plants are restricted or banned, with serious penalties. Alcohol and tobacco carry duty and tight allowances. Check your inventory with your agent and leave anything doubtful out.

Do I need a visa to move from the United Kingdom to Singapore?

Yes. There is no general migration route, so most movers arrive on an employer sponsored work pass such as the Employment Pass or S Pass, with family on a Dependant's Pass. Confirm your route with official Singapore sources before you move.

What should I do first when I arrive in Singapore?

Complete your work pass and get your FIN, register your tenancy, and set up utilities and a bank account. Those steps unlock daily life and family passes, and most other admin follows from them.
